Decluttering Despite Dread

If you're one of the many who hate the idea of decluttering because it sounds as fun as a kidney stone, you need a mindset change.


Decluttering can be fun!


According to Joshua Becker at Becoming Minimalist, one of the best ways to get started decluttering is to simply fill up a single trash bag. "Early in our journey towards simplicity, one of my favorite decluttering techniques was to grab a simple large trash bag and see how quickly I could fill it," he says. "While much of what I collected was trash, this could also be used to fill a bag for Goodwill."


Making It Easy

Another that can make decluttering painless is to allot a small amount of time to a single space. Rather than focus on an out-of-the-way spot like a closet shelf, try tackling a noticeable area in your main living space. The traction you gain and the euphoria you feel from finally being happy with the way your shelf/counter/dining room corner looks can propel you into future decluttering moods every time you see that clean spot.


Start with Simple Choices

Rather than make the decision you're dreading about what to do with that gift you hate from that person you love, throw away the candy wrappers and put up the items that have a definite home. The act of making easy choices will strengthen your resolve, then, for those harder decisions.


No Procrastination Allowed

One thing to remember: allowing yourself to put off replacing an item is the same as seeding your next big mess. Take thirty seconds to walk that item to its home before moving to the next item, even if it means you'll need to come back to the project later. Just make sure you do come back!
